When your equipment’s motor starts running inefficiently, it is usually a sign of impending deterioration. Should a failure happen, there are two options available: replacement and motor rewinding. Your course of action will depend on the diagnosis and performance checks made by a motor expert.

Here are some of the reasons why you should choose rewinding:

  • motor rewindingImproved Motor Efficiency: The impression that rewinding a motor leads to a loss in efficiency is an outdated concept. As long as the rewinding process is carried out by a professional, you can expect better results. Modern rewinding techniques have been found to improve electrical motor efficiency. During the procedure, old and damaged coils are removed and are replaced with new coils to produce the right amount of power.  

  • Cost-Effective Solution: Motor rewinding is your only option if you don’t have the means to buy a new machine to replace the faulty one. Rewinding only costs about 40% of a new unit, giving you reasonable savings. If the laminations are not damaged, rewinding makes perfect sense. It is also considered an affordable solution when it comes to larger machines, particularly enclosed fan-cooled motors greater than 100hp. Even if the laminations have to be replaced, these machines are not vulnerable to efficiency degradation.

  • Environment-Friendly Choice: Most companies fail to realize how much energy they waste by continuing to use faulty motors. Inefficient operation can significantly raise the energy requirement of a motor and can increase its harmful impact on the environment. Rewinding a premium efficient motor recycles the core materials. It uses less manufacturing on the development of new products, thus, leaving a lower carbon footprint compared to buying a new machine.
